Review on Green Synthesis and Characterization of Cadmium Oxide Nanoparticles

Abstract


The fabrication of metal oxide nanostructures has drawn the attention of scientists because of several applications in the era of sciences. The cadmium oxide nanoparticles (CdO NPs) are at the center of attention owing to their unique physical and chemical properties resulting in their tremendous applications. CdONPs are fabricated by an efficient, eco-friendly, cost effective and non-toxic green synthesis method. The green synthesized NPs are characterized by various techniques, such as X-Ray diffraction (XRD), Scanning electron microscopy (SEM), transmission electron microscopy (TEM), photoluminescence, UVVisible spectroscopy, energy dispersive x-ray (EDX), Thermo gravimetric/Differential Thermal Analyzer(TG/DTA) and high resolution transmission electron microscopy (HRTEM) to study its various properties. This paper presents the green synthesis and characterization of CdO NPs.
